Output e5cb57b29148f76526a32138852b7ab542705091c2f36f88c6bb18fda3be752c:3

value
28780073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15518eca33c4d0d1c1f7b0bebc732c9636b281e4 OP_EQUAL
address
33djpJgH1Yci2ywjnWsRBcmwnWn5o8nCiF
transaction
e5cb57b29148f76526a32138852b7ab542705091c2f36f88c6bb18fda3be752c
spent
true